One more Comilla petrol bomb victim dies at DMCH

A person, who sustained burn injuries in an arson attack on a bus in Chandina upazila of Comilla, has succumbed to his injuries at Dhaka Medical College Hospital (DMCH).

Residential surgeon of DMCH Burn Unit Partha Shankar Paul said that the arson victim Ranjit Sharma, 59, died around 3:30 am Friday at the burn unit of the hospital.

Ranjit along with six others received burn injuries when miscreants hurled a petrol bomb at the bus on the Dhaka-Chittagong Highway on the night of holy Shab-e-Barat.

The body was sent to Comilla after autopsy, the DMCH source said.

According to sources, unruly BNP-Jamaat cadres carried out the attack on the bus.

They also attacked and burnt a large number of motor vehicles on highways during the recent three-month countrywide hartal and blockade enforced by the BNP-led 20-party alliance, the sources added.
